found in situations involving the meta-data of storage Recoverable virtual memory refers to regions of a virtual repositories. Thus RVM can benefit a wide range of address space on which transactional guarantees are applications from distributed file systems and databases, to offered. This paper describes RVM, an efficient, portable, and easily used implementation of recoverable virtual object-oriented repositories, CAD tools, and CASE tools. memory for Unix environments. A unique characteristic RVM can also provide runtime support for persistent of RVM is that it allows independent control over the programming languages. Since RVM allows independent transactional properties of atomicity, permanence, and control over the basic transac...
User-level virtual memory (VM) primitives are used in many different application domains including d...
Researchers have proposed using transactional memory as a flexible method by which programs can read...
Performance-hungry data center applications demand increasingly higher performance from their storag...
Recoverable virtual memory rekrs to regions of a virtual address space on which transactional guaran...
We propose a technique for maintaining coherency of a transactional distributed shared memory, used ...
In this dissertation, I rethink how an OS supports virtual memory. Classical virtual memory is an op...
New non-volatile memory (NVM) technologies enable direct, durable storage of data in an application'...
VMs are complex pieces of software that implement programming language semantics in an efficient, po...
Memory system design is important for providing high reliability and availability. This dissertation...
Traditionally there has been a clear distinction between computational (short-term) memory and files...
Many modern applications use virtual memory APIs introduced in the 1980's in unforeseen ways, stress...
In this paper we examine the consequences of an operating system providing transaction management in...
Memory is hardware that is used by computer to load the operating system and run programs. It is bui...
In response to the continuous demand for the ability to process ever larger datasets, as well as dis...
Emerging nonvolatile memory technologies (NVRAM) offer an alternative to disk that is persistent, pr...
User-level virtual memory (VM) primitives are used in many different application domains including d...
Researchers have proposed using transactional memory as a flexible method by which programs can read...
Performance-hungry data center applications demand increasingly higher performance from their storag...
Recoverable virtual memory rekrs to regions of a virtual address space on which transactional guaran...
We propose a technique for maintaining coherency of a transactional distributed shared memory, used ...
In this dissertation, I rethink how an OS supports virtual memory. Classical virtual memory is an op...
New non-volatile memory (NVM) technologies enable direct, durable storage of data in an application'...
VMs are complex pieces of software that implement programming language semantics in an efficient, po...
Memory system design is important for providing high reliability and availability. This dissertation...
Traditionally there has been a clear distinction between computational (short-term) memory and files...
Many modern applications use virtual memory APIs introduced in the 1980's in unforeseen ways, stress...
In this paper we examine the consequences of an operating system providing transaction management in...
Memory is hardware that is used by computer to load the operating system and run programs. It is bui...
In response to the continuous demand for the ability to process ever larger datasets, as well as dis...
Emerging nonvolatile memory technologies (NVRAM) offer an alternative to disk that is persistent, pr...
User-level virtual memory (VM) primitives are used in many different application domains including d...
Researchers have proposed using transactional memory as a flexible method by which programs can read...
Performance-hungry data center applications demand increasingly higher performance from their storag...